Confessions of a slap dash quilter

This evening I have been busy cutting out 6" squares to make hsts for my new quilt...my second one which I have nicknamed 'the mid life crisis' due to it's humungous size for a completely newbie quilter.
I have made quite a few mistakes cutting fabric recently and am a little nervous about slicing into my precious little stash incase I waste it.  Tonight I spotted the potential reason for some of mistakes. ..my rotary cutter blade is on back to front.  It has been like this for some time.  I am hoping this will be the cure for my terrible slicing!
